GET api/WorkOrder/GetWorkOrderBOM?WorkOrderYear={WorkOrderYear}&WorkOrderBook={WorkOrderBook}&WorkOrderNumber={WorkOrderNumber}&WorkOrderStatus={WorkOrderStatus}&RequestType={RequestType}&Page={Page}&PageSize={PageSize}&RecordDtModifiedFrom={RecordDtModifiedFrom}
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
WorkOrderYear | integer |
None. |
|
WorkOrderBook | string |
None. |
|
WorkOrderNumber | integer |
None. |
|
WorkOrderStatus | string |
None. |
|
RequestType | sqRequestType |
None. |
|
Page | integer |
None. |
|
PageSize | integer |
None. |
|
RecordDtModifiedFrom | date |
None. |
Body Parameters
None.
Response Information
Resource Description
Collection of WorkOrderBOMHeaderName | Description | Type | Additional information |
---|---|---|---|
WorkOrderYear | integer |
None. |
|
WorkOrderBook | string |
None. |
|
WorkOrderNumber | integer |
None. |
|
WorkOrderStatus | string |
None. |
|
InsUpdDate | date |
None. |
|
WorkOrderBOMLines | WorkOrderBOMLines |
None. |
Response Formats
application/xml, text/xml
Sample:
<ArrayOfWorkOrderBOMHeader x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ema"> <WorkOrderBOMHeader> <WorkOrderYear>1</WorkOrderYear> <WorkOrderBook>sample string 2</WorkOrderBook> <WorkOrderNumber>3</WorkOrderNumber> <WorkOrderStatus>sample string 4</WorkOrderStatus> <InsUpdDate>2023-06-06T22:45:13.8380829+02:00</InsUpdDate> <WorkOrderBOMLines> <WorkOrderBOMLine> <BOMLineNumber>1</BOMLineNumber> <BOMComponentId>sample string 2</BOMComponentId> <BOMComponentQty>1</BOMComponentQty> <BOMComponentQtyForItem>1</BOMComponentQtyForItem> <BOMComponentScrapPrc>1</BOMComponentScrapPrc> <BOMComponentScrapQty>1</BOMComponentScrapQty> <BOMComponentTotalQty>1</BOMComponentTotalQty> <BOMComponentRemTotalQty>1</BOMComponentRemTotalQty> <BOMComponentExcludeMSP>true</BOMComponentExcludeMSP> <BOMComponentHeadComponent>true</BOMComponentHeadComponent> <BOMComponentReleasedType>sample string 3</BOMComponentReleasedType> <BOMComponentAttachment>sample string 4</BOMComponentAttachment> <BOMComponentDrawingPos>sample string 5</BOMComponentDrawingPos> <BOMComponentNotes>sample string 6</BOMComponentNotes> <BOMComponentPhantomID>sample string 7</BOMComponentPhantomID> <BOMComponentPhantomQty>1</BOMComponentPhantomQty> <BOMComponentPhantomLevel>1</BOMComponentPhantomLevel> <WorkOrderBOMAlternativeLines>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> </WorkOrderBOMAlternativeLines> </WorkOrderBOMLine> <WorkOrderBOMLine> <BOMLineNumber>1</BOMLineNumber> <BOMComponentId>sample string 2</BOMComponentId> <BOMComponentQty>1</BOMComponentQty> <BOMComponentQtyForItem>1</BOMComponentQtyForItem> <BOMComponentScrapPrc>1</BOMComponentScrapPrc> <BOMComponentScrapQty>1</BOMComponentScrapQty> <BOMComponentTotalQty>1</BOMComponentTotalQty> <BOMComponentRemTotalQty>1</BOMComponentRemTotalQty> <BOMComponentExcludeMSP>true</BOMComponentExcludeMSP> <BOMComponentHeadComponent>true</BOMComponentHeadComponent> <BOMComponentReleasedType>sample string 3</BOMComponentReleasedType> <BOMComponentAttachment>sample string 4</BOMComponentAttachment> <BOMComponentDrawingPos>sample string 5</BOMComponentDrawingPos> <BOMComponentNotes>sample string 6</BOMComponentNotes> <BOMComponentPhantomID>sample string 7</BOMComponentPhantomID> <BOMComponentPhantomQty>1</BOMComponentPhantomQty> <BOMComponentPhantomLevel>1</BOMComponentPhantomLevel> <WorkOrderBOMAlternativeLines>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> </WorkOrderBOMAlternativeLines> </WorkOrderBOMLine> </WorkOrderBOMLines> </WorkOrderBOMHeader> <WorkOrderBOMHeader> <WorkOrderYear>1</WorkOrderYear> <WorkOrderBook>sample string 2</WorkOrderBook> <WorkOrderNumber>3</WorkOrderNumber> <WorkOrderStatus>sample string 4</WorkOrderStatus> <InsUpdDate>2023-06-06T22:45:13.8380829+02:00</InsUpdDate> <WorkOrderBOMLines> <WorkOrderBOMLine> <BOMLineNumber>1</BOMLineNumber> <BOMComponentId>sample string 2</BOMComponentId> <BOMComponentQty>1</BOMComponentQty> <BOMComponentQtyForItem>1</BOMComponentQtyForItem> <BOMComponentScrapPrc>1</BOMComponentScrapPrc> <BOMComponentScrapQty>1</BOMComponentScrapQty> <BOMComponentTotalQty>1</BOMComponentTotalQty> <BOMComponentRemTotalQty>1</BOMComponentRemTotalQty> <BOMComponentExcludeMSP>true</BOMComponentExcludeMSP> <BOMComponentHeadComponent>true</BOMComponentHeadComponent> <BOMComponentReleasedType>sample string 3</BOMComponentReleasedType> <BOMComponentAttachment>sample string 4</BOMComponentAttachment> <BOMComponentDrawingPos>sample string 5</BOMComponentDrawingPos> <BOMComponentNotes>sample string 6</BOMComponentNotes> <BOMComponentPhantomID>sample string 7</BOMComponentPhantomID> <BOMComponentPhantomQty>1</BOMComponentPhantomQty> <BOMComponentPhantomLevel>1</BOMComponentPhantomLevel> <WorkOrderBOMAlternativeLines>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> </WorkOrderBOMAlternativeLines> </WorkOrderBOMLine> <WorkOrderBOMLine> <BOMLineNumber>1</BOMLineNumber> <BOMComponentId>sample string 2</BOMComponentId> <BOMComponentQty>1</BOMComponentQty> <BOMComponentQtyForItem>1</BOMComponentQtyForItem> <BOMComponentScrapPrc>1</BOMComponentScrapPrc> <BOMComponentScrapQty>1</BOMComponentScrapQty> <BOMComponentTotalQty>1</BOMComponentTotalQty> <BOMComponentRemTotalQty>1</BOMComponentRemTotalQty> <BOMComponentExcludeMSP>true</BOMComponentExcludeMSP> <BOMComponentHeadComponent>true</BOMComponentHeadComponent> <BOMComponentReleasedType>sample string 3</BOMComponentReleasedType> <BOMComponentAttachment>sample string 4</BOMComponentAttachment> <BOMComponentDrawingPos>sample string 5</BOMComponentDrawingPos> <BOMComponentNotes>sample string 6</BOMComponentNotes> <BOMComponentPhantomID>sample string 7</BOMComponentPhantomID> <BOMComponentPhantomQty>1</BOMComponentPhantomQty> <BOMComponentPhantomLevel>1</BOMComponentPhantomLevel> <WorkOrderBOMAlternativeLines>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> <WorkOrderBOMAlternativeLine> <WorkOrderBOMComponentAltLNr>1</WorkOrderBOMComponentAltLNr> <WorkOrderBOMComponentAltLItemId>sample string 2</WorkOrderBOMComponentAltLItemId> <WorkOrderBOMComponentAltLItemQty>1</WorkOrderBOMComponentAltLItemQty> </WorkOrderBOMAlternativeLine> </WorkOrderBOMAlternativeLines> </WorkOrderBOMLine> </WorkOrderBOMLines> </WorkOrderBOMHeader> </ArrayOfWorkOrderBOMHeader>